libpipeline 1.5.7 (13 November 2022) ==================================== * Add notes to libpipeline(3) of when functions were added. * Transferred Git repository to https://gitlab.com/libpipeline/libpipeline. * Make `socketpair` tests used by `./configure --enable-socketpair-pipe` compatible with C23. libpipeline 1.5.6 (24 April 2022) ================================= * Fix handling of leading whitespace in `pipecmd_new_argstr` and `pipecmd_argstr`. libpipeline 1.5.5 (3 January 2022) ================================== * Move release process to GitLab CI. libpipeline 1.5.4 (7 November 2021) =================================== * Move Git repository to GitLab (https://gitlab.com/cjwatson/libpipeline). * Building libpipeline now requires Autoconf >= 2.64. libpipeline 1.5.3 (13 August 2020) ================================== * Fix implementation-defined behaviour while handling read/write errors. * Port tests to the modern Check API. libpipeline 1.5.2 (1 January 2020) ================================== * `pipecmd_exec` now calls `_exit` rather than `exit`, to avoid bugs such as functions registered using `atexit` being called multiple times. * Document that standard FDs must be open before calling `pipeline_start`. libpipeline 1.5.1 (27 January 2019) =================================== * Building libpipeline now requires Autoconf >= 2.63 and Automake >= 1.11.2. * Various portability improvements, via Gnulib. libpipeline 1.5.0 (14 November 2017) ==================================== * Add `pipecmd_pre_exec` to install a pre-exec handler for a single command. libpipeline 1.4.2 (10 July 2017) ================================ * Fix EOF detection in `get_line`. libpipeline 1.4.1 (17 August 2015) ================================== * Fix test failure with Check 0.10.0. libpipeline 1.4.0 (25 October 2014) =================================== * Various portability fixes for Solaris, mostly suggested by Peter Bray. This includes a `PIPELINE_QUIET` environment variable which suppresses the error message normally emitted when a subprocess is terminated by a signal. * Add `pipecmd_fchdir`, which is analogous to `pipecmd_chdir` but takes an open file descriptor rather than a path. libpipeline 1.3.1 (22 September 2014) ===================================== * Fix test failures on Cygwin. * Fix build on systems with neither `setenv` nor `clearenv`, e.g. Solaris 8. libpipeline 1.3.0 (26 March 2014) ================================= * Add `pipecmd_chdir` to run a command with a different working directory. libpipeline 1.2.6 (18 December 2013) ==================================== * Fix `test_pump_tee` to wait for its child processes before testing their output, since otherwise not all their output might be flushed. libpipeline 1.2.5 (3 December 2013) =================================== * `pipeline_want_infile` and `pipeline_want_outfile` now take copies of their file name arguments. * Restore compatibility with Automake 1.10. * Build with large file support on systems where it is available. libpipeline 1.2.4 (6 June 2013) =============================== * Provide a replacement `clearenv` function in order to support non-glibc systems. Now tested on FreeBSD. libpipeline 1.2.3 (24 April 2013) ================================= * Don't read uninitialised memory when testing for the end of long lines (over 4096 bytes). * Flush stdio before starting a sequence. libpipeline 1.2.2 (17 September 2012) ===================================== * Make `pipeline_start` flush stdio after emitting debugging output. * Build fixes for glibc 2.16 and Automake 1.12. libpipeline 1.2.1 (2 March 2012) ================================ * Retry reads and writes on `EINTR`. * Fix opening of output files requested by `pipeline_want_outfile`; these are now created if they do not already exist, and truncated if they do. * `` is now wrapped in `extern "C"` when used in a C++ compilation unit. libpipeline 1.2.0 (18 March 2011) ================================= * Add `pipeline_get_pid` to get the process ID of a command in a started pipeline. libpipeline 1.1.0 (11 December 2010) ==================================== * Add `pipecmd_exec` to execute a single command, replacing the current process; this is analogous to `execvp`. * Add `pipecmd_clearenv` to clear a command's environment; this is analogous to `clearenv`. * Add `pipecmd_get_nargs` to get the number of arguments to a command. libpipeline 1.0.0 (29 October 2010) =================================== This is a new C library for pipeline manipulation, broken out from man-db 2.5.8.
